It makes sense, in terms of efficiency, to reduce both the tube diameter and the distance between tubes, so that the same volume of coil can transfer more heat. Tighter patterns, enhanced fin surfaces, and stronger fin stock materials increase the amount of work required per unit area of die surface, which means that any given size press has a higher tonnage requirement than would have been the case five, ten, or twenty years ago.
